Gene Therapy (Early)
Experimental techniques to treat or cure diseases by modifying an individual's genes.

- Results From First Human Gene Therapy Clinical Trial (National Human Genome Research Institute, 1995, official_agency) • Supports: node
Locator: NHGRI states that NIH researchers initiated gene therapy for the first patient on September 14, 1990.
